summ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orGravatar bunnei2020-01-29 12:29:56 -0500
committerGravatar GitHub2020-01-29 12:29:56 -0500
commitb11aeced18f18b043cc34a3df033766628f3ec83 (patch)
treee5b9a5a333f50bc167f1693c8020ecab1e534161 /src
parentMerge pull request #3358 from ReinUsesLisp/implicit-texture-cache (diff)
parenttexture_cache/surface_base: Fix layered break down (diff)
downloadyuzu-b11aeced18f18b043cc34a3df033766628f3ec83.tar.gz
yuzu-b11aeced18f18b043cc34a3df033766628f3ec83.tar.xz
yuzu-b11aeced18f18b043cc34a3df033766628f3ec83.zip
Merge pull request #3355 from ReinUsesLisp/break-down
texture_cache/surface_base: Fix layered break down
Diffstat (limited to 'src')
-rw-r--r--src/video_core/texture_cache/surface_base.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/video_core/texture_cache/surface_base.cpp b/src/video_core/texture_cache/surface_base.cpp
index 829268b4c..84469b7ba 100644
--- a/src/video_core/texture_cache/surface_base.cpp
+++ b/src/video_core/texture_cache/surface_base.cpp
@@ -135,7 +135,7 @@ std::vector<CopyParams> SurfaceBaseImpl::BreakDownLayered(const SurfaceParams& i
135 for (u32 level = 0; level < mipmaps; level++) { 135 for (u32 level = 0; level < mipmaps; level++) {
136 const u32 width = SurfaceParams::IntersectWidth(params, in_params, level, level); 136 const u32 width = SurfaceParams::IntersectWidth(params, in_params, level, level);
137 const u32 height = SurfaceParams::IntersectHeight(params, in_params, level, level); 137 const u32 height = SurfaceParams::IntersectHeight(params, in_params, level, level);
138 result.emplace_back(width, height, layer, level); 138 result.emplace_back(0, 0, layer, 0, 0, layer, level, level, width, height, 1);
139 } 139 }
140 } 140 }
141 return result; 141 return result;